He can live comfortably on the inheritance his father left.
Literal
Father's left property [with-で] he [topic-は] comfortably can-continue-living.
父の残した財産 is a relative clause: 'the fortune that father left.' で marks means. 暮らしていける uses ~ていける, adding a nuance of sustainability — 'can continue living' — beyond the simple potential 暮らせる.
